☐ Before rotating the Tocksweep scheduler keys, confirm the cron drift investigation is closed: support should verify that no jobs on the Hallin cluster are still firing more than 90 seconds late, and that the clock-sync fix has been deployed to every worker. Attach the final drift report to the ceremony record. When both checks pass, unseal the rotation workstation using the recovery passphrase noted immediately below this item.

recovery phrase for kagep-kadug: praox-wenael

Adds hot-reload for the Quillrun service config. Previously any change to `quillrun.toml` required a full restart, which dropped in-flight jobs. Now a watcher picks up file changes, validates the new config against the schema, and swaps it in atomically. Invalid configs are rejected and logged; the old config stays active. Note for new folks: only the keys marked reloadable in the schema take effect without restart. Secrets still require a restart by design. Watcher behavior is controlled by these constants.

tuning table, kawep-tawif:
CAPS = {
    "olidor": 80,
    "belion": 7,
    "quenys": 225,
    "druox": 839,
    "fraath": 482,
}

Ticket: Report exports off by five hours on Marlow staging

Exports from Grindlebee render timestamps in server-local time instead of the tenant timezone. Root cause: staging env file is missing `GRINDLEBEE_DEFAULT_TZ`, so the exporter falls back to the host clock. Fix: set `GRINDLEBEE_DEFAULT_TZ=UTC` and ensure `GRINDLEBEE_TZ_STRICT=1` so bad tenant values fail loudly rather than silently converting. Note the exporter also reads its warehouse credential from the same file, and staging was missing that too; add it on the following line.

secret setting of tajof-bahif: COURIER_KEY3=65d

Subject: Lift maintenance this weekend

Contractors: both passenger lifts at Harwick Court will be offline Saturday 06:00 to Sunday 14:00 for cable inspection. Use the east stairwell. Goods lift stays live but is reserved for Velmont Engineering crews only. Sign in at the front desk as usual; hi-vis required past level 2. Deliveries should be rescheduled or routed to the loading dock on Perrin Lane. Use the stairwell door code below to get through.

staff pass of taduf-yahig = bdg-BPNIR-70343